
Bluestone Lake dominates the western corridor of this quadrangle, where the New River winds through the borderlands of West Virginia and Virginia. The 1960s landscape shows a transition between the water-recreation areas of the Sherman Ballard Recreation Area and the rugged upland ridges of Peters Mtn and Chimney Ridge. The town of Peterstown serves as a local hub near the southern edge, connected to the industrial movement of the Norfolk and Western railroad which skirts the banks of Rich Creek.
